diff options
author | wiz <wiz@pkgsrc.org> | 2010-06-11 08:33:00 +0000 |
---|---|---|
committer | wiz <wiz@pkgsrc.org> | 2010-06-11 08:33:00 +0000 |
commit | 896fc34aeeeebe2e092c9c25d823b65fc202486b (patch) | |
tree | 6c3adc4ca1611d6a522fdc61b8584e3651fb9c58 | |
parent | 61948d5495426f36d868ad12a4f7d765338ef8e8 (diff) | |
download | pkgsrc-896fc34aeeeebe2e092c9c25d823b65fc202486b.tar.gz |
Fix build with gtk2-2.20.
-rw-r--r-- | editors/gconf-editor/Makefile | 13 | ||||
-rw-r--r-- | sysutils/nautilus/Makefile | 8 | ||||
-rw-r--r-- | www/epiphany/Makefile | 7 |
3 files changed, 22 insertions, 6 deletions
diff --git a/editors/gconf-editor/Makefile b/editors/gconf-editor/Makefile index 34bb59a9c0c..1e1a4c8e581 100644 --- a/editors/gconf-editor/Makefile +++ b/editors/gconf-editor/Makefile @@ -1,7 +1,8 @@ -# $NetBSD: Makefile,v 1.66 2009/10/24 13:00:04 drochner Exp $ +# $NetBSD: Makefile,v 1.67 2010/06/11 08:36:19 wiz Exp $ # DISTNAME= gconf-editor-2.28.0 +#PKGREVISION= 1 CATEGORIES= editors gnome MASTER_SITES= ${MASTER_SITE_GNOME:=sources/gconf-editor/2.28/} EXTRACT_SUFX= .tar.bz2 @@ -22,10 +23,13 @@ CONFIGURE_ARGS+= --with-gconf-mandatory-source=${GCONF_CONFIG_SOURCE:S/gconf.xml GCONF_SCHEMAS= gconf-editor.schemas -BUILDLINK_API_DEPENDS.GConf+= GConf>=2.14.0 -BUILDLINK_API_DEPENDS.gtk2+= gtk2+>=2.6.0 -BUILDLINK_API_DEPENDS.libgnome+= libgnome>=2.14.0 +# needed for gconf-editor-2.28 and gtk2-2.20 -- remove on next update +BUILDLINK_TRANSFORM+= rm:-DG_DISABLE_DEPRECATED +BUILDLINK_TRANSFORM+= rm:-DGDK_DISABLE_DEPRECATED +BUILDLINK_TRANSFORM+= rm:-DGDK_PIXBUF_DISABLE_DEPRECATED +BUILDLINK_TRANSFORM+= rm:-DGTK_DISABLE_DEPRECATED +BUILDLINK_API_DEPENDS.GConf+= GConf>=2.14.0 .include "../../devel/GConf/schemas.mk" .include "../../devel/gettext-lib/buildlink3.mk" .include "../../devel/glib2/buildlink3.mk" @@ -33,6 +37,7 @@ BUILDLINK_API_DEPENDS.libgnome+= libgnome>=2.14.0 .include "../../security/policykit/buildlink3.mk" .include "../../textproc/gnome-doc-utils/buildlink3.mk" .include "../../mk/omf-scrollkeeper.mk" +BUILDLINK_API_DEPENDS.gtk2+= gtk2+>=2.6.0 .include "../../x11/gtk2/buildlink3.mk" .include "../../sysutils/desktop-file-utils/desktopdb.mk" .include "../../mk/bsd.pkg.mk" diff --git a/sysutils/nautilus/Makefile b/sysutils/nautilus/Makefile index ca12f12a2e8..ce7271eacb3 100644 --- a/sysutils/nautilus/Makefile +++ b/sysutils/nautilus/Makefile @@ -1,4 +1,4 @@ -# $NetBSD: Makefile,v 1.106 2010/04/11 16:38:29 tnn Exp $ +# $NetBSD: Makefile,v 1.107 2010/06/11 08:40:03 wiz Exp $ # DISTNAME= nautilus-2.28.4 @@ -24,6 +24,12 @@ CONFIGURE_ARGS+= --sysconfdir=${PKG_SYSCONFDIR:Q} GCONF_SCHEMAS= apps_nautilus_preferences.schemas +# needed for nautilus-2.28 and gtk2-2.20 -- remove on next update +BUILDLINK_TRANSFORM+= rm:-DG_DISABLE_DEPRECATED +BUILDLINK_TRANSFORM+= rm:-DGDK_DISABLE_DEPRECATED +BUILDLINK_TRANSFORM+= rm:-DGDK_PIXBUF_DISABLE_DEPRECATED +BUILDLINK_TRANSFORM+= rm:-DGTK_DISABLE_DEPRECATED + post-install: # current default path ${INSTALL_DATA_DIR} ${DESTDIR}${PREFIX}/lib/nautilus/extensions-2.0 diff --git a/www/epiphany/Makefile b/www/epiphany/Makefile index 505fd2f541e..88e5678b20e 100644 --- a/www/epiphany/Makefile +++ b/www/epiphany/Makefile @@ -1,4 +1,4 @@ -# $NetBSD: Makefile,v 1.104 2010/02/24 18:47:07 drochner Exp $ +# $NetBSD: Makefile,v 1.105 2010/06/11 08:33:00 wiz Exp $ # DISTNAME= epiphany-2.28.2 @@ -21,6 +21,11 @@ USE_LANGUAGES= c c++ PKGCONFIG_OVERRIDE= data/epiphany-2.28.pc +BUILDLINK_TRANSFORM+= rm:-DG_DISABLE_DEPRECATED +BUILDLINK_TRANSFORM+= rm:-DGDK_DISABLE_DEPRECATED +BUILDLINK_TRANSFORM+= rm:-DGDK_PIXBUF_DISABLE_DEPRECATED +BUILDLINK_TRANSFORM+= rm:-DGTK_DISABLE_DEPRECATED + .include "options.mk" GCONF_SCHEMAS= epiphany.schemas |